After Effects error: The file format module could not parse the file 45::35
Yes I try google, yes I tryed Adobe help doc and nothing help!
I made a animation in Maya and rendered like 200/500 targe images.
I want to import them into AE and I get the error.
File / Import / File.
Then I choose Targe and import as Footage.
I'm lost, and I'm sure its a common error and I hope people know the answer on cgtalk ;)

Good question... Never used Targas in Maya way back then. Always rendered to 16 bit SGI. Could you provide a frame for analysis? Barring that - mangle it through fcheck and convert it to a different format.

You simply open the files as a sequence in fcheck, then save it to a different format. Check your Maya docs for specific usage instructions.

I sometimes get that error if I have a bad frame, make sure all your rendered images are complete and in the correct order with the correct naming convention for all of them.
